Senior MDM Engineer
Delta Air Lines is seeking a Senior MDM Engineer to engineer, implement, secure, and support mobile devices and macOS. This role involves device lifecycle management, policy engineering, compliance automation, and collaborating with IT and Security teams to ensure operational reliability and security.

Responsibilities
Administer and manage Omnissa Workspace ONE for mobile devices (iOS/iPadOS, Android Enterprise) and macOS
Monitor and enforce device patching compliance across all managed devices
Deploy software and updates to mobile devices (iOS/iPadOS, Android) and macOS
Develop, implement, and maintain mobile device management (MDM) policies and procedures
Conduct regular device audits to ensure compliance and security
Troubleshoot, diagnose, and resolve issues related to mobile devices, operating systems, and software deployments
Serve as a subject matter expert for software, hardware, and operating system deployment and management
Document operational procedures, configurations, roadmaps, and troubleshooting steps for future reference
Collaborate with internal teams and stakeholders to optimize mobile device management practices
Provide high-quality customer service and support
Qualification
Required
3+ years of hands-on experience administering Workspace ONE across iOS/iPadOS, Android, and macOS in medium-to-large enterprises
Expert with Apple Business Manager (ABM/ASM), Apps & Books (VPP), Automated Device Enrollment, Android Enterprise (Work Profile/COBO/COPE), Zero‑Touch/Knox Mobile Enrollment
Deep knowledge of macOS management (profiles, PPPC/TCC, privacy controls, FileVault, software updates, SSO/Kerberos SSO Extension, certificates/SCEP, network payloads)
Strong scripting/automation experience (PowerShell, Python, Bash/Zsh), REST APIs, and Freestyle Orchestrator
Experience with Declarative Device Management (DDM) for Apple platforms to enhance real-time compliance and improve device responsiveness
Hands‑on with WS1 Intelligence, Freestyle Orchestrator, sensors, dashboards, and data-driven remediation
Excellent documentation, change management (ITIL), and cross-functional collaboration skills
Experience with Identify Platforms (Ping, Entra ID)
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to explain technical concepts to both technical and non-technical audiences
Consistently prioritizes safety and security of self, others, and personal data
Embraces diverse people, thinking, and styles
Possesses a high school diploma, GED, or high school equivalency
Is at least 18 years of age and has authorization to work in the United States
Preferred
Advanced understanding of mobile device security and compliance standards
Experience with enterprise-level software deployment and device auditing
Ability to work independently and as part of a team
Experience with macOS packaging (PKG/DMG), AutoPkg, and notarization/stapling workflows
